Philly Ferries, #7 of 8, 1951         
Here is an original photo taken by an unidentified photographer while aboard one of the Pennsylvania Railroad's ferries in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, on 26 October 1951. Shown here is another of the PRR's ferries as it returns to Camden. Philadelphia's City Hall ~ with its crowning statue of William Penn ~ is visible on the far right. Roy Healey Collection; #7 of 8.
